Residual allelic activity likely underlies the low rates of disease expression for predicted loss-of-function variants in population-scale biobanks.
American journal of human genetics - 4 Dec 2025
Blair David R, Risch Neil
Abstract excerpt
Loss-of-function variants (LoFs) can result in severe clinical phenotypes, including both autosomal-recessive and -dominant Mendelian diseases. Except for a handful of unusually common variants, however, their lifetime risk for disease expression is unknown. This is particularly true for LoFs in genes linked to autosomal-dominant diseases driven by haploinsufficiency, which represent some of the most common...
